Compliance Standards: Regulatory Considerations for Each
Safety signage must comply with specific regulatory standards such as OSHA, ANSI Z535, and ISO 7010 to ensure proper visibility, colors, symbols, and wording. Interactive safety displays need to meet these same compliance benchmarks while also adhering to additional regulations regarding digital accessibility, real-time data accuracy, and user interaction logs. Both formats require regular audits and updates to maintain full compliance with evolving safety laws and workplace standards.

Durability and Maintenance Comparisons
Safety signage offers high durability with materials like aluminum and reflective coatings designed to withstand harsh environmental conditions, requiring minimal maintenance beyond occasional cleaning. Interactive safety displays, while providing dynamic content updates and engagement, involve electronic components susceptible to wear, necessitating regular software updates and hardware inspections to ensure functionality. The choice between these depends on the environment's exposure level and the critical need for real-time information versus low-maintenance, long-lasting solutions.
Cost Analysis: Initial Investment vs. Long-Term Value
Safety signage requires a lower initial investment, typically costing between $50 and $200 per sign, making it a budget-friendly solution for immediate hazard communication. Interactive safety displays, while having higher upfront costs ranging from $1,000 to $5,000 per unit, offer greater long-term value through real-time updates, enhanced employee engagement, and reduced incident rates. Over time, interactive displays can lead to significant cost savings by minimizing workplace accidents and compliance violations, justifying the initial expense with improved safety outcomes and operational efficiency.
